Some effective learning strategies, like retrieval practice, … WebRetrieval is a learning event. Practicing retrieval is a simple and effective way to enhance long-term, meaningful learning. Some effective learning strategies, like retrieval practice, are underutilized. Conversely, the most popular learning strategy among college students – repetitive reading – leads to very limited levels of learning.

Web7 Sep 2024 · Exercise Regularly. Regular physical exercise is a key lifestyle habit for a good memory. Cardiovascular exercise improves short-term memory and prevents deterioration of the hippocampus, the brain’s primary memory center. You don’t have to exercise for a long time, or strenuously, to reap these benefits. WebTo help make sure information goes from short-term memory to long-term memory, you can use memory-enhancing strategies. One strategy is rehearsal, or the conscious repetition of information to be remembered (Craik & Watkins, 1973).
